Mesothelioma Lawsuits

A mesothelioma suit can help victims and their families get compensation for losses, including medical expenses, lost income, and pain and suffering. Individuals must act quickly to comply with the statute of limitations in their state.

An experienced mesothelioma attorneys lawyer can examine your asbestos exposure history and determine which claim or settlement options will best fit your needs.

Compensation

Mesothelioma patients and their families are eligible for compensation through various channels. The amount of compensation can vary, but can include money for medical expenses, lost income, and pain and suffering. Compensation for a mesothelioma case can cover funeral costs as well as other expenses.

A mesothelioma lawyer will try to secure the highest amount possible from a settlement or verdict. They will investigate the victim's history of asbestos exposure, which includes exposure in the military and in commercial situations. They will conduct investigations using resources like purchase order documents and company records. This will enable them to determine how much asbestos companies may have knowingly exposed the plaintiff. Then, they'll calculate the compensation that the plaintiff requires to cover future financial obligations like medical expenses or home maintenance.

If the defendant is found accountable, he will be required to pay compensation to the plaintiff or the family. The amount of compensation could be substantial. Compensation can be awarded for economic, non-economic, and punitive damages. Punitive damages are intended to penalize the defendant for their negligence and wrongdoing. Mesothelioma sufferers could also be eligible for punitive damage because asbestos companies are often guilty concealing extensive quantities of asbestos.

Many mesothelioma lawyers negotiate a settlement with the defendant before going to trial. This allows lawyers to get a quicker resolution. However the mesothelioma trial can be unpredictable and could take an extended time. The final award may be determined by a jury. A trial verdict could be higher than an agreement. However it is important to remember that certain verdicts were reduced after the appeals procedure.

The compensation from a mesothelioma lawsuit is not usually taxable. It is crucial to consult an expert in taxation to know the tax implications of the settlement. The compensation could be taxed if the defendant has been ordered to pay for punitive damages. This is because the IRS views this as an income source. Settlements

While a mesothelioma case is not a guarantee of compensation, it can be an effective method for patients to receive financial relief. The lawsuits hold asbestos-related companies accountable for the harm they caused to patients and their families by exposing them for years to asbestos.

Asbestos-related victims could be entitled to compensation for medical expenses loss of income or pain and suffering and more. It is vital that those who suffer from asbestos choose lawyers who have experience in mesothelioma cases. A specialist lawyer will have the experience and resources needed to assist victims seek compensation and resolve their claims swiftly and efficiently.

The specific asbestos exposure history is among the most important factors that determine settlement amounts. A mesothelioma lawyer will look over the victim's military and work background to determine when and where the exposure may have occurred. They will also take into consideration the kind of asbestos exposure, as some types of asbestos can cause more serious illnesses than others.

Once the lawyers and defendants have reached the terms of a settlement, it could take several months to an entire year for victim's compensation to be paid. During this period, the lawyer will ensure that all documents are filed in order to avoid any delays. Usually, the money is distributed by checks. In some instances the lump-sum payment can be made available.

In addition to a lawsuit, a few victims are also eligible for VA benefits and payments from asbestos trust funds. These payments are made more quickly than a court ruling and could be a subject to appeal that may delay compensation for several years.

It takes some time to file a mesothelioma lawsuit however, it's crucial that patients seek legal advice immediately. The time-limit for mesothelioma, asbestos-related diseases and other asbestos-related illnesses is very short. This means that those affected must act swiftly to file a lawsuit.

Trials

If you and your lawyer believe that the case is solid and you believe that the case is strong, then a mesothelioma trial could be an possibility. However, most mesothelioma cases are settled before reaching this stage. A mesothelioma lawyer (click the next page) will work with the lawyers of the defendant to negotiate an agreement that is in your best interests.

Mesothelioma trials are typically much longer than mesothelioma settlements and can last years. Nevertheless, if you are extremely sick the mesothelioma lawyer can petition the court for an expedited trial.

In a mesothelioma-related trial, the jury is likely to listen to testimony from your doctor and other experts who will be able to testify about the kind of asbestos exposure that you received. You could be required to undergo a medical examination or provide blood and urine samples for further testing. Your lawyer will explain the process and help you prepare for any examinations you may be required to take.

During the trial, both sides may request documents from the other and interview witnesses via depositions in person or by written. Depositions are an essential part of any civil lawsuit and they allow attorneys to make the case as convincing as is possible. Based on the nature of your case, you may also be required to appear at the jury trial or bench trial.

Asbestos victims often win compensation through a mesothelioma law firm lawsuit settlement or trial verdict. The amount of compensation awarded varies from state to state, but generally are dependent on the mesothelioma diagnosis, how you were exposed to asbestos and the severity of your illness. Compensation may include economic damages, including treatment costs and documented lost wages. Compensation awards for mesothelioma typically include noneconomic damages such as discomfort and pain.

The amount of compensation for mesothelioma is different, but many cases have led to millions of dollars in compensation. A mesothelioma lawsuit or trust fund award can cover a variety of expenses for patients and family members, including ongoing treatment and funeral expenses. Punitive damages may be given to compensate victims for their exposure. Mesothelioma is usually diagnosed after an individual has already become seriously ill. This is due to the fact that the disease is slow-growing and symptoms may not manifest for a long time after the initial exposure. Many asbestos patients did not recognize the cause of their disease until the late 1990s when the dangers of asbestos were discovered and laws were passed to restrict its use.

Financial issues can arise for patients due to the lengthy period between exposure and diagnosis. The cost of mesothelioma treatment can be extremely expensive and leave victims with no income to pay their bills. Trust funds have been used by mesothelioma patients in many cases to cover these costs.

Mesothelioma victims and their families may make lawsuits to ensure that asbestos companies are held accountable. Mesothelioma suits are usually filed as personal injury claims or wrongful deaths cases and not as class actions.

The majority of mesothelioma cases are dealt with individually. Mesothelioma victims as well as the relatives of deceased plaintiffs can also receive compensation from asbestos trust funds.
